I learn something everyday!!
We have been running the stove for about 1.5 months off/on.
The cleaning went well. I bought Shop Vac fine-med dust bags.
The hardest part was chipping away the "Carbon" buildup in the burn pot.
The ash pan was about half full.
The ignitor area looked pretty good.
The stove fired right up and we have a nice fire going on this cool dreary day!!
And.....the furnace is not running!!!!! YEAH!!

Note to myself: Clean burn pot more often!!
